Output f00ae31d8e2473126f2dc98371097bbfa1037111339a2fa7cc8796061ee628c2:3

value
2386422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7646931dd65f55f1ed50d59ada209edb2b02226 OP_EQUAL
address
3QF77bgGxwrzuk6mEHfABb4rRn1HVUtS8X
transaction
f00ae31d8e2473126f2dc98371097bbfa1037111339a2fa7cc8796061ee628c2
confirmations
270661
spent
true